And there is slight variations in speed throughout a run in Zwift (ie 6kmh to 5.8kmh then back to 6). residence historyWebAfter selecting ‘Save and Calibrate’ the watch allows you to input the distance reported by the treadmill. The calibration value input cannot be less than half or more than double the distance recorded on the watch (ex: If the watch records 1.0 miles, the calibration value input must be between 0.50 and 2.0 miles). protect intangible cultural heritageWebJan 13, 2011 · DC Rainmaker. However, most Garmin units (except ironically some of the more recent … protectio cosmeticsWebThe Calibration Factor Formula: Actual distance traveled, divided by (÷) distance displayed on watch, multiplied by (x) current Calibration Factor. To illustrate, you perform a 4 mile run, but the watch displays 4.47 miles, and the current calibration factor is 100.0%. The new calibration factor will be 89.5% (4 ÷ 4.47 x 100.0). residence hirscherWebYes, the foot pods are much better than the watch.
